Step-by-step explanation:
The student has asked which inequality represents the fruit sales, s, for which Jonathan will make a profit, given that he needs to sell more than $200 worth of fruits. The correct inequality for this situation is s > 200, which means that Jonathan's fruit sales must be greater than $200 to make a profit.
